Hollywood Critics Association TV Award for Best Writing in a Streaming Series, Drama

Script error: No such module "AfC submission catcheck". The Hollywood Critics Association TV Award for Best Writing in a Streaming Series, Drama is an award presented by the Hollywood Critics Association to the best written episode of a streaming drama series.

Best Writing in a Streaming Series, Drama
Year Writer(s) Series Episode Platform
2022 Chris Mundy Ozark "A Hard Way to Go" Netflix
Dan Erickson Severance "The We We Are" Apple TV+
David E. Kelley Nine Perfect Strangers "Ever After" Hulu
Hwang Dong-hyuk Squid Game "One Lucky Day" Netflix
Kerry Ehrin & Scott Troy The Morning Show "La Amara Vita" Apple TV+
Michael Waldron Loki "Glorious Purpose" Disney+
Soo Hugh Pachinko "Chapter One" Apple TV+
The Duffer Brothers Stranger Things "Chapter Seven: The Massacre at Hawkins Lab" Netflix
